Security: Leak of extension privates via utils module |
||||||||||||||||||||||
Issue description
Chrome version: 52.0.2709.0 and earlier
To shield extension code from unwanted interference by extensions, the internal state of extensions is stored using "privates", which stored the variables in a hidden/private property using V8 magic.
The util extension module offers utils.expose to construct a JavaScript class with an internal implementation that is hidden from the public. This also makes use of privates. The class is constructed by concatenating a fixed JavaScript string with three times a name in UtilsNativeHandler::CreateClassWrapper [1]. Everything from JavaScript should also be validated in C++ because there have been many bugs that show that the JavaScript part of the extension bindings is fragile.
When %s in UtilsNativeHandler::CreateClassWrapper [1] is replaced three times with the next snippet, the "privates" function (and the private values of all modules that depend on it) is leaked.
a(){}`/*/return arguments
I have attached a PoC that uses bug 603725 to load the utils module with the above snippet.
If you load the page and open the JS console, then you'll see a public extension object together with its private implementation.

privates' implementation is unreliable at the moment. Even without leaking |privates|, it is possible to steal most private properties just by overriding Object.prototype. For instance, stealing "private" implementation:
Object.defineProperty(Object.prototype, 'impl', {
get() { console.log('getting impl',this, this.impl__); },
set(v) { if (v!==true) { this.impl__ = v;console.log('setting impl', this, v); } },
});

I think privates() should mostly only be used to hide implementation details for objects, rather than for storing anything destructive. I think this is mostly true, but there's almost certainly some holes. Those should probably be fixed, because I doubt privates() will ever be entirely private.
That said, if we just replace privates(this).impl with Object.defineProperty(privates(this), 'impl', {...}), can we at least get around making it this easy?

I'll set __proto__ to null, then privates can reliably be private - as it promises. This is guaranteed to be private: privates(foo).impl = bar But this is not, if impl inherits from a prototype that can be modified by a third party: privates(foo).impl.unsafe = bar

With inheritance, __proto__ is not necessarily null (({__proto__:null}).__proto__ === undefined, by the way). But there is no reason for private classes to inherit from Object.

The following revision refers to this bug: https://chromium.googlesource.com/chromium/src.git/+/77e0fbe12e32b16d5c1d7c0380b45fde363004b2 commit 77e0fbe12e32b16d5c1d7c0380b45fde363004b2 Author: rob <rob@robwu.nl> Date: Fri Apr 22 23:16:54 2016 Ensure that privates are private. - Remove JS code injection functionality from UtilsNativeHandler. - Ensure that utils.expose only exposes public properties. - Prevent privates from getting poisoned via arbitrary constructor invocations. - Prevent privates from leaking through prototypes. I'll leave this at beta (M-51). Bug 603732 shows a UAF that used another vulnerability to exploit the bug from a regular web page. When that other vulnerability is fixed, the UAF was still exploitable by extensions (use this bug to trigger the UAF at privates(port).impl in [1]). Since the UAF was fixed, there is no immediate need for merging the fixes (that harden the extension bindings) to stable.
